Abstract

Our purpose is to investigate / inspirate methods for creating Small Energy Production Systems with reduced cost1. We suggest the integration of machining technology, microcontrollers and software for creating cheap Small Energy Production Systems. Here we investigate the creation of an electricity production small system based on simple machining technology (teeterboard), simple microcontroller (arduino uno) and solar panels. elevation
